In this game you play Scarface who is a gangster that wears an orange shirt and white trousers. There is a film about him that my dad has seen but I’m not allowed to watch it. He is very angry and you get to shoot people with a gun. Sometimes there are big explosions and he says swear words but I don’t think you need them for the game to be good. It is quite an exciting game and I like it but I don’t think I would be allowed to play it at a birthday party or something if there were mums and dads there, because the swearing makes some mums and dads angry.

This game reminds me of

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as

which is my favourite ever game. You are a member of a gang called 3rd St Saints and during the game you drive cars and fight with other gangs. The graphics are really good and you don’t have to wait that long for loading times which is good because I hate waiting for computer games to get going. My worst games are those that keep stopping because you have to wait for things to load.

We used to play

Resident Evil

on the Playstation 1 and I remember being really bored by it because in between the scary bits it took absolutely ages for things to get going. This game is much better than

Resident Evil 1

.

People say that dancing is for girls but not all dancing is just ballet with skirts and people in tights. This game is about break-dancing which is a cool form of dancing that came from New York. It was invented by some rappers a long time ago and you do it on the street or at parks where they have swings and climbing frames. After playing this game I think I would like to try real break-dancing because it looks like a lot of fun. The dancing moves that you do are like karate or judo because they look more like you are fighting than actually dancing like some people dance when they get married or have a Christmas party. That is the kind of dancing I don’t like.
